CVE-2023-1146 Explained : Impact and Mitigation

Learn about CVE-2023-1146, a medium severity XSS vulnerability in flatpressblog/flatpress GitHub repository before version 1.3. Find impact, technical details, and mitigation steps here.

This CVE record pertains to a Cross-site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ability identified as "Cross-site Scripting (XSS) - Generic" in the GitHub repository flatpressblog/flatpress before version 1.3. It was published on March 2, 2023, by @huntrdev.

What is CVE-2023-1146?

CVE-2023-1146 is a Cross-site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ability found in the flatpressblog/flatpress GitHub repository before version 1.3. This type of vulnerability allows attackers to inject malicious scripts into web pages viewed by other users, potentially compromising their data.

The Impact of CVE-2023-1146

The impact of this vulnerability is rated as medium with a base score of 5.4, categorizing it as a Medium severity issue. If successfully exploited, attackers could execute arbitrary scripts on users' browsers, leading to various security risks like data theft, session hijacking, or defacement of the website.

Vulnerability Description

CVE-2023-1146 involves improper neutralization of input during web page generation, also known as 'Cross-site Scripting' (CWE-79). It enables attackers to inject and execute malicious scripts within the context of the vulnerable website, posing a severe security risk.

Affected Systems and Versions

The vulnerability affects the flatpressblog/flatpress GitHub repository versions prior to 1.3. Specifically, versions that are less than 1.3 are vulnerable to this Cross-site Scripting (XSS) issue.

Exploitation Mechanism

To exploit CVE-2023-1146, attackers can inject malicious scripts into input fields or URLs of the vulnerable web application. When unsuspecting users interact with these compromised elements, the injected scripts are executed in their browsers, allowing the attackers to carry out malicious activities.

Immediate Steps to Take

        Update flatpressblog/flatpress to version 1.3 or later to patch the vulnerability and mitigate the Cross-site Scripting (XSS) risk.
        Implement input validation and encoding mechanisms to prevent malicious script injection in web applications.
